Many house owners improperly presume that the cooler winter weather condition in the city entirely stops pest activity. In reality, underground bugs are exceptionally hardy and stay active year‑round, either burrowing deep beneath the surface area or taking advantage of the consistent heat inside the subfloors and wall cavities of heated homes. These bugs are adept at discovering even the tiniest openings, slipping through minute fractures in concrete pieces, around pipes penetrations, and behind exterior brick veneer. Due to the fact that they eat wood from the inside out, they more info can trigger severe structural damage long before any surface area signs become visible. This concealed mode of operation is exactly why an easy visual inspection by someone without training is inadequate for protecting a home.

An extensive evaluation carried out by a licensed expert requires an in-depth assessment of the entire residential or commercial property. This review consists of the interior spaces, the roofing system cavity, the subfloor crawl locations, and the outer boundaries such as garden beds, fences, and auxiliary structures. Inspectors utilize advanced equipment like wetness meters, which find the raised humidity that these pests require to prosper inside walls, and thermal imaging cameras that uncover hidden heat patterns produced by dense bug groups. By finding these early warning signs, specialists can pinpoint problems before they damage the roof's structural beams or floor joists.

Beyond recognizing an active problem, a professional evaluation focuses greatly on identifying conducive conditions that increase the vulnerability of a home. Wetness is the main catalyst for activity, so inspectors carefully evaluate locations with bad drain, leaking pipelines, or inadequate subfloor ventilation. Wood to earth contact, such as garden garden beds developed versus external walls or wooden fence posts touching the soil, provides a direct highway for nest entry. By addressing these ecological aspects, house owners can considerably decrease the probability of future attacks.

Neglecting regular inspections can have extreme financial effects. A lot of basic home insurance policies leave out coverage for insect‑related damage, leaving the entire repair work costs to the owner. Repairing harmed bearers, joists, and roof trusses can promptly climb into the 10s of thousands. Alternatively, setting up an annual inspection is a modest, predictable expenditure that supplies valuable peace of mind. Additionally, consistent documents creates an in-depth maintenance record, which is extremely beneficial when the owner picks to market the home in a competitive real‑estate market.

Obtaining a pre‑purchase timber‑pest inspection is an important part of the conveyancing treatment when buying a brand-new house in the capital. This assessment guarantees that purchasers won't acquire an ongoing invasion or concealed structural issues that might jeopardize their finances. It provides a clear picture of the residential or commercial property's condition, making it possible for purchasers to make well‑informed choices or demand repairs before sealing the deal.
